Gate News message, April 27 — Singtel Group announced that RE:AI, its Singapore-based digital infrastructure unit, has partnered with Mistral AI to support AI capabilities for industries in Singapore.
The partnership will focus on co-developing AI infrastructure and solutions for financial services, healthcare, and government sectors, combining RE:AI’s cloud capabilities with Mistral AI’s open-source models. The companies plan to establish an Applied AI Centre of Excellence to develop and test enterprise use cases, including applications for customer service and network operations.
RE:AI operates as a sovereign AI cloud platform designed to keep data onshore in Singapore, powered by NVIDIA GB200 NVL72 chips. Singtel has already deployed an AI customer service assistant named Shirley, which understands local expressions including Singlish. In its first six weeks of operation, Shirley handled more than 70,000 customer cases.
